Patent Infringement: A series of patents for linear motor modules and related control systems used in manufacturing and packaging applications. The technology involved independently movable and traceable linear motor modules having precise control of speed, position, direction, and applied force. The control was via dedicated electronic systems as well as programmable controller (PLC) logic connected via Ethernet, direct connection, and industrial networks.
The motor modules use permanent magnets that cause motion via interaction with multiple independently energized coils in and around a flexible track design. The path can be linear, oval, circular, and other open or closed architectures including those that change shape during operation.

The forensic investigation included prior art analysis, infringement analysis, and patent validity related to anticipation, obviousness, and enablement
